 Common Problems Q&A

Brown Leaf Edges or Tips

Causes:

  • Low humidity
  • Tap water chemicals (chlorine, fluoride)
  • Underwatering

Solutions:
✅ Increase humidity (use a humidifier, pebble tray, or mist occasionally with distilled water).
✅ Use filtered, distilled, or rainwater instead of tap water.
✅ Ensure consistent watering—keep the soil evenly moist but not soggy.

Yellowing Leaves

Causes:

  • Overwatering
  • Poor drainage
  • Root rot

Solutions:
✅ Allow the top inch of soil to dry before watering.
✅ Use well-draining soil and a pot with drainage holes.
✅ Check for root rot—if the roots are brown/mushy, trim them and repot in fresh soil.

Crispy, Dry Leaves

Causes:

  • Low humidity
  • Too much sun exposure
  • Underwatering

Solutions:
✅ Maintain humidity above 50-60% using a humidifier or pebble tray.
✅ Move away from hot, direct sunlight.
✅ Water regularly, keeping the soil moist but not soggy.

Slow or No Growth

Causes:

  • Insufficient light
  • Cold temperatures
  • Lack of nutrients

Solutions:
✅ Place in bright, indirect light.
✅ Maintain a warm temperature (65-80°F / 18-27°C).
✅ Fertilize monthly during spring and summer with a diluted balanced fertilizer.

  • Lighting

    Prefers bright, indirect light but can tolerate low light. Avoid direct sunlight, as it can cause leaf burn and fading of colors.

  • Watering

    Keep the soil consistently moist but not soggy. Water when the top inch of soil feels dry. Use filtered, distilled, or rainwater to avoid chlorine and fluoride, which can cause leaf browning.

  • Toxicity

    Non-toxic to pets and humans, making it a great choice for homes with cats and dogs.

  • Fertilization

    Feed with a balanced, diluted liquid fertilizer every 4 weeks in spring and summer. Avoid over-fertilizing, as it can lead to salt buildup. No need to fertilize in fall and winter.
